Book Overview

by Cynthia Baseman (Author)

A love story that's messy, awkward, and weirdly wonderful. Just like real life.

Braden's anxiety sends him spiraling over things like quitting the basketball team and the air quality in the cafeteria, yet through it all, he manages to be charming and act like everything is Just Fine.

Rae is on the spectrum; her passion is rescuing dogs online. She struggles over masking her autism, navigating group projects, and telling people exactly what she thinks-whether they like it or not. Braden and Rae don't "fit in," which makes it even harder to survive high school. But when Braden begins investigating a local environmental scandal and Rae starts speaking her truth in a blog about being on the spectrum, their worlds collide. Soon, they're facing down bullies, fake bomb threats, blog trolls, and the terrifying vulnerability of first love.

Written in alternating viewpoints, Weirdos Welcome is a raw, funny, and fiercely compassionate neurodivergent love story about owning your oddness, standing up when it's easier to disappear, and finding that person who doesn't ask you to be "normal"-or even pretend to be. This is a story for anyone who's ever been called a freak, felt too much, or wondered if their quirks made them unlovable. Spoiler alert: They don't.
